NurtureShock

Book • 2011
NurtureShock by Po Bronson and Ashley Merryman presents a compelling analysis of modern parenting strategies, revealing how well-intentioned practices often backfire due to overlooked scientific findings.

The book delves into topics such as the impact of praise on intelligence, the role of sleep in cognitive development, and the dynamics of teen rebellion, offering a nuanced understanding of child development.
